Interested in Butterflies?

Join the Utah Lepidopterist Society Saturday, January 10, 2009, from 10:00 A.M. to noon at the Utah Museum of Natural History, Room 319, U of U, 1390 Presidents Circle, Salt Lake City, Utah 84112, for an update on the Anthocharis sara complex, (Sara Orangetip) research by Todd Stout. Todd is the secretary of the Utah Lepidopterist Society, author of the paper “Discovering the Life History of Neophasia menapia (Pine White Butterflies) in North America” and author of the paper “The Papilio indra complex (Indra Swallowtail) in Utah”. To avoid a parking challenge arrive a few minutes early.   Direct any questions to Todd Stout at  801 322 2049 or Nicky Davis at   801 450 3091.

We alternate meeting between Utah Museum of Natural History at the U of U and Monte L. Bean Life Science Museum at B Y U.
